Primary Teaching Assistant – Graduate Opportunity in Enfield
Salary: £95–£110 per day | Full academic year | Term-time only
Location: Enfield, North London (EN2)
Start Date: Immediate start – Full academic year
This high-performing Enfield primary school is seeking a graduate Primary Teaching Assistant to join its dynamic and inclusive learning community. This long-term, full-time role provides exceptional classroom experience across EYFS, KS1, or KS2, ideal for aspiring teachers looking to gain meaningful, hands-on experience before undertaking teacher training.
As a Primary Teaching Assistant, you will work alongside experienced educators and senior leaders, delivering classroom support, targeted interventions, and pastoral care that helps pupils thrive academically and emotionally. The school, rated ‘Good’ by Ofsted, offers extensive CPD and mentoring, making it a fantastic launchpad for graduates committed to pursuing a career in primary education.
Responsibilities
- Supporting teaching and learning across EYFS, KS1 or KS2
- Working 1:1 and in small groups to raise attainment in core subjects
- Assisting in lesson delivery, resource preparation, and pupil engagement
- Delivering phonics, reading, and early numeracy support
Ideal Candidate / Qualifications
- A graduate with a 2:1 or higher from a top university
- Ambitious and interested in a career in primary teaching or child development
- Strong interpersonal skills, patience, and a nurturing nature
- Able to commit full-time for the full academic year
Benefits / Why Join
- High-quality mentoring and on-the-job training
- Regular CPD sessions led by experienced staff and visiting specialists
- Friendly, inclusive school community with strong parent engagement
- Well-resourced learning environment with modern facilities

How to prepare for a job interview at JobsinED Ltd
✨Know Your Stuff
Before the interview, make sure you understand the role of a Primary Teaching Assistant. Familiarise yourself with the curriculum for EYFS, KS1, and KS2, and be ready to discuss how you can support teaching and learning in these areas.
✨Show Your Passion
Let your enthusiasm for education shine through! Share your experiences working with children, whether it's through volunteering, tutoring, or any relevant coursework. This will demonstrate your commitment to a career in primary teaching.
✨Prepare Questions
Interviews are a two-way street. Prepare thoughtful questions about the school's approach to teaching, CPD opportunities, and how they support their staff. This shows you're genuinely interested in being part of their community.
✨Be Yourself
Authenticity is key! The school is looking for someone who fits into their inclusive environment. Be honest about your strengths and areas for growth, and don’t hesitate to share your nurturing nature and interpersonal skills.
